Top 10 Free Alternatives to Mockplus in 2025

As of 2025, a variety of free tools have emerged as excellent alternatives to Mockplus, offering robust features for wireframing, prototyping, and collaboration. Whether you're an individual designer or part of a large team, these tools provide various benefits to suit your needs.

1. Figma

  • Description: An all-in-one, browser-based design tool that enables you to create everything from low-fidelity wireframes to high-fidelity prototypes. Known for its real-time collaboration features.
  • Key Data Points:
  • Free Tier Limitations: 3 projects and 2 editors.
  • Collaboration: Real-time collaboration is a core feature.
  • Prototyping: Supports interactive designs and advanced transitions.
  • Platform: Browser-based and desktop applications available.
  • Storage: Unlimited cloud storage on free plan.
  • Learn more about Figma

2. Penpot

  • Description: An open-source design and prototyping platform that emphasizes the inclusion of the entire product team in the design process.
  • Key Data Points:
  • Open Source: Yes, it is an open-source project.
  • Collaboration: Designed to involve the entire product team.
  • Prototyping: It is a prototyping tool.
  • Platform: Browser-based.
  • Cost: Free to use.
  • Explore Penpot

3. Miro

  • Description: An AI-enabled virtual whiteboard that facilitates real-time collaboration and design. Ideal for brainstorming and visual communication.
  • Key Data Points:
  • Collaboration: Real-time collaboration is a key feature.
  • AI Features: Includes AI-enabled mind mapping.
  • Templates: Offers a range of templates, including wireframes.
  • Free Tier: Includes a free plan with some limitations.
  • Integrations: Integrates with various applications.
  • Discover Miro

4. Wireframe.cc

  • Description: A minimalist browser-based tool for creating simple wireframes quickly.
  • Key Data Points:
  • Simplicity: Offers a minimalist interface.
  • Platform: Browser-based; does not require an account.
  • Ease of Use: Very quick to pick up and use.
  • Cost: Free.
  • Saving: Files live online; use the URL to retrieve them.
  • Check out Wireframe.cc

5. Draw.io

  • Description: A free, open-source, browser-based diagramming application that supports wireframe creation along with other types of diagrams.
  • Key Data Points:
  • Open Source: Yes, it is an open-source project.
  • Platform: Browser-based.
  • Features: Can be used to create flowcharts, network diagrams and other visuals.
  • Cost: Free.
  • Versatility: Not solely for wireframing.
  • Explore Draw.io

6. Whimsical

  • Description: A collaborative, browser-based brainstorming tool with built-in components and an icon library for wireframing.
  • Key Data Points:
  • Collaboration: Good for collaborative brainstorming.
  • Free Tier: Offers unlimited personal boards, exportable to high-resolution PDFs, with 3 collaborative boards.
  • AI Feature: It has an AI-enabled mind-maps feature.
  • Platform: Browser-based.
  • Components: Offers built-in components and icon library.
  • Learn more about Whimsical

7. Balsamiq Cloud

  • Description: A tool specifically for creating low-fidelity wireframes, emphasizing structure over visual details.
  • Key Data Points:
  • Fidelity: Focused on low-fidelity wireframes.
  • Focus: Helps designers focus on structure.
  • Collaboration: Supports team collaboration.
  • Free Tier: Free plan is available with limitations.
  • Platform: Cloud-based.
  • Discover Balsamiq Cloud

8. MockFlow

  • Description: A tool that allows teams to create user interfaces collaboratively, with a focus on product ideation.
  • Key Data Points:
  • Collaboration: Designed for team collaboration.
  • Features: Includes spaces for product ideation and feedback.
  • User Interface: Focuses on user interface creation.
  • Cost: Free plan available with limitations.
  • Scope: All-in-one design collaboration tool.
  • Explore MockFlow

9. Pencil Project

  • Description: An open-source GUI application that can be downloaded and used offline. It supports the use of stencils and templates for creating quick wireframes.
  • Key Data Points:
  • Open Source: Yes, it is an open-source project.
  • Offline: Can be used offline.
  • Stencils: Allows you to use pre-built stencils and templates.
  • Cost: Free.
  • Installation: Requires downloading to desktop.
  • Learn more about Pencil Project

10. Wirefy

  • Description: A functional wireframing tool to build manageable wireframes.
  • Key Data Points:
  • Functionality: Focuses on building functional wireframes.
  • Speed: Helps in quick wireframe creation.
  • Cost: Free.
  • Use: Easy to use.
  • Features: Provides a library of customizable UI components.
These free alternatives to Mockplus offer a range of capabilities suited to various design needs. By exploring these options, you can find the tool that best fits your workflow and project requirements.
